并发Vuser讨论 ------大家都来说说你们的看法不论新手老手重要的是想法
在lr中我们知道测试并发的时候大多数用到集合点这种方式 这种方式很容易实现也很符合逻辑 但是我一直有一个问题 例如我虚拟500个用户 每秒递增20个 当全部启动后我要持续跑30分钟 然后每秒递减30个 那么当全部启动的时候我决定肯定有用多个用户的操作是并发的 如果没有具体的并发用户需求那么可不可以就是用这种方式得到的结果来说明问题 这种方式可能是个别的但想到了就想和大家讨论一下 再说一下我的想法 比如脚本一共有6秒 在第2.4这三个时间有事务S1和S2操作. 一共10个用户设置为没两秒启动2个 但首先启动的A1,A2 第2秒时启动B1,B2那么在第4秒时 A1,A2触发的是S2事务,B1,B2是S1事务那么这4个用户不也是是一起并发的吗有可能时间和具体的时候有点偏差但是如果虚拟的用户多时间长那么这样的情况一定可以出现的 那么这样可以不可说也是测试并发的操作 个人感觉并发测试应该考虑到这两种形式 而且我说的这种方式更接近真实环境 大家也说说你们的看法 看了半天没看明白楼主要说什么。继续关注。集合点这种方式运行的时候是要等所有用户都到达该集合点才会释放的。
另外,如果用集合点的话,最好别设置持续运行时间,而是自己设置迭代次数,否则你的结果不准确。 楼上的朋友看来你真没明白我的意思 呵呵 我说的另一种情况 楼主说的是不用集合点的方式吧。。。正常的增长型吧
其实两种方式都可以模拟,看你需求了。
个人觉得其实集合点还不如正常的增长型普遍。 嗯 我说的是这个意思 我认为正常的方式也是可以的而且这个方式还更能模拟真实环境 但问题就出现在不能准确的定位某个具体时间所要关注的某一个指标的值 所以想和大家讨论一下 用什么方法才能实现这种方式对指标更好的收集 莫非是某一时间点要并发500个之类的?那就用集合点吧。。。
我用silkperformer一直都用普通的增长型。。。貌似silkperformer没有集合点。。。客户也没这要求。。。 :L 我还以为说什么呢~这本来就是两种都要测试的啊~集合点是测试某个节点处理并发的能力,而另一种是基准,负载和综合场景等的测试,要尽量模拟真实情况。 回复 7# guiyi123
再看看自己的帖子 总结一下
页:
[1]